内蒙古7个群体优势眼的调查   总被引:1,自引:0,他引:1  
1987~1991年间4次调查了内蒙古7个群体3 247例优势眼的分布特征。研究结果显示:(1)7个群体中右优势眼出现率约为70%~80%。呼和浩特回族、阿拉善蒙古族右优势眼出现率明显低于其他5个群体;(2)右优势眼出现率无性别间差异;(3)优势眼与惯用手这两个性状间存在一定的联系。 Abstract: A survey on distribution of eye preference of 3247 cases among seven groups in Inner Mongolia were carried out from 1987 to 1991. The results showed that:(1)The right-eye preference showed a frequency of 70%~80% in seven groups. The Hui ethinc group of Huhhot city and Mongols of Alashan League had a obviously lower frequency of this trait than the other five groups.(2)The frequency of this trait showed no sexual signi-ficant difference.(3)There were cor-relations between the eye preference and handedness.  相似文献

Intense artificial light can phase-shift circadian rhythms and improve performance, sleep, and well-being during shiftwork simulations. In real shiftworkers, however, exposure to sunlight and other time cues may decrease the efficacy of light treatment, and occupational and family responsibilities may make it impractical. With these considerations in mind, we designed and tested light-treatment protocols for NASA personnel who worked on shifted schedules during two Space Shuttle missions. During the prelaunch week, treatment subjects self-administered light of ∼10,000 lux at times of day that phase-delay circadian rhythms. Treatment continued during the missions and for several days afterward. No treatment was administered to subjects in the control group. Treatment subjects reported better sleep, performance, and physical and emotional well-being than control subjects and rated the treatment as highly effective for promoting adjustment to their work schedules. Light treatment is both feasible and beneficial for NASA personnel who must work on shifted schedules during Space Shuttle missions.  相似文献

K. K. Jain 《CMAJ》1963,88(5):247-251
A study was undertaken to investigate the possibility of using partial carotid occlusion instead of complete carotid ligation for the treatment of intracranial internal carotid aneurysms with a view to avoiding such complications of the latter procedure as neurological deficit resulting from cerebral ischemia, and ascending thrombus formation. The beneficial effect of carotid ligation has been explained by the interruption of pulsatile flow which can cause rupture of an aneurysm by resonance phenomena. Studies on blood flow in the aorta in dogs, as well as in a human carotid artery in vivo and in vitro, showed that the same object could be achieved by the use of constriction by a Poppen clamp. This changed the pulsatile blood flow to a relatively non-pulsatile state with slight diminution in mean flow. Partial occlusion of the common carotid artery is recommended for those cases of intracranial aneurysm in which complete carotid occlusion would not likely be tolerated.  相似文献

A photometrical method has been developed that allows assessment of subcellular pigment migration in melanophores of the fish cockoo wrasse (Labrus ossifagus L.). The pigment migration was studied with local light spot transmission measurements. Depending on where the light beam is placed on the melanophores it is possible to study events within an area of approximately 75 μm2. Measuring pigment translocation in different parts of a melanophore gives new possibilities to study how cell membrane receptor-mediated signals are spread within a single cell, which will increase our understanding of how receptor activating drugs exert their cellular effect. The technique can be used in pharmacological and biophysical studies and in biosensors, pharmaceutical screens, environmental detectors, etc. The method clearly has the ability to study local and small changes in light transmission due to displacement of melanophore pigment granules. Since one melanophore on the tip of an optical fibre would be enough to obtain a measurable effect, the presented technique provides the basis for future development of biosensors small enough for in vivo applications, e.g., to monitor the catecholamine levels of circulating blood.  相似文献

Comparative electrophysiological and histological studies were made on the functional significance of the secondary iris pigment migration for the sensitivity of the eye in the noctuid moth Cerapteryx graminis. The pigment position at different adapting light intensities was studied as well as the influence of different positions on the sensitivity of the eye. Adapting light intensities above a certain value hold the pigment in light position. At a 3 log units lower intensity the pigment is brought into dark position and at light intensities between these limiting values the pigment attains intermediate positions. The results indicate that at light intensities between the limiting values the pigment shifts closely follow the changes in intensity of the environmental light. With the pigment in dark position the eye is about 1000 times more sensitive than when the pigment is in light position, there being a close relationship between the sensitivity of the eye and the position of the pigment at intermediate positions.  相似文献

Jet lag degrades performance and operational readiness of recently deployed military personnel and other travelers. The objective of the studies reported here was to determine, using a narrow bandwidth light tower (500 nm), the optimum timing of light treatment to hasten adaptive circadian phase advance and delay. Three counterbalanced treatment order, repeated measures studies were conducted to compare melatonin suppression and phase shift across multiple light treatment timings. In Experiment 1, 14 normal healthy volunteers (8 men/6 women) aged 34.9±8.2 yrs (mean±SD) underwent light treatment at the following times: A) 06:00 to 07:00 h, B) 05:30 to 07:30 h, and C) 09:00 to 10:00 h (active control). In Experiment 2, 13 normal healthy subjects (7 men/6 women) aged 35.6±6.9 yrs, underwent light treatment at each of the following times: A) 06:00 to 07:00 h, B) 07:00 to 08:00 h, C) 08:00 to 09:00 h, and a no-light control session (D) from 07:00 to 08:00 h. In Experiment 3, 10 normal healthy subjects (6 men/4 women) aged 37.0±7.7 yrs underwent light treatment at the following times: A) 02:00 to 03:00 h, B) 02:30 to 03:30 h, and C) 03:00 to 04:00 h, with a no-light control (D) from 02:30 to 03:30 h. Dim light melatonin onset (DLMO) was established by two methods: when salivary melatonin levels exceeded a 1.0 pg/ml threshold, and when salivary melatonin levels exceeded three times the 0.9 pg/ml sensitivity of the radioimmunoasssy. Using the 1.0 pg/ml DLMO, significant phase advances were found in Experiment 1 for conditions A (p?<?.028) and B (p?<?0.004). Experiment 2 showed significant phase advances in conditions A (p?<?0.018) and B (p?<?0.003) but not C (p?<?0.23), relative to condition D. In Experiment 3, only condition B (p?<?0.035) provided a significant phase delay relative to condition D. Similar but generally smaller phase shifts were found with the 2.7 pg/ml DLMO method. This threshold was used to analyze phase shifts against circadian time of the start of light treatment for all three experiments. The best fit curve applied to these data (R2?=?0.94) provided a partial phase-response curve with maximum advance at approximately 9–11 h and maximum delay at approximately 5–6 h following DLMO. These data suggest largest phase advances will result when light treatment is started between 06:00 and 08:00 h, and greatest phase delays will result from light treatment started between 02:00 to 03:00 h in entrained subjects with a regular sleep wake cycle (23:00 to 07:00 h).  相似文献

Buccal patches for the delivery of atenolol using sodium alginate with various hydrophilic polymers like carbopol 934 P, sodium carboxymethyl cellulose, and hydroxypropyl methylcellulose in various proportions and combinations were fabricated by solvent casting technique. Various physicomechanical parameters like weight variation, thickness, folding endurance, drug content, moisture content, moisture absorption, and various ex vivo mucoadhesion parameters like mucoadhesive strength, force of adhesion, and bond strength were evaluated. An in vitro drug release study was designed, and it was carried out using commercial semipermeable membrane. All these fabricated patches were sustained for 24 h and obeyed first-order release kinetics. Ex vivo drug permeation study was also performed using porcine buccal mucosa, and various drug permeation parameters like flux and lag time were determined.  相似文献

The purpose of this study was to develop and optimize formulations of mucoadhesive bilayered buccal patches of sumatriptan succinate using chitosan as the base matrix. The patches were prepared by the solvent casting method. Gelatin and polyvinyl pyrrolidone (PVP) K30 were incorporated into the patches, to improve the film properties of the patches. The patches were found to be smooth in appearance, uniform in thickness, weight, and drug content; showed good mucoadhesive strength; and good folding endurance. A 32 full factorial design was employed to study the effect of independent variables viz. levels of chitosan and PVP K30, which significantly influenced characteristics like swelling index, in-vitro mucoadhesive strength, in vitro drug release, and in-vitro residence time. Different penetration enhancers were tried to improve the permeation of sumatriptan succinate through buccal mucosa. Formulation containing 3% dimethyl sulfoxide showed good permeation of sumatriptan succinate through mucosa. Histopathological studies revealed no buccal mucosal damage. It can be concluded that buccal route can be one of the alternatives available for administration of sumatriptan succinate.  相似文献
